17 February 2025
Please see an update below post Tropical Cyclone Zelia. Services in affected areas are expected to return back to normal this week, with small backlogs for us to get through. Note that access in Broome is currently closed.
Karratha
Linehaul services arrived as scheduled over the weekend and are being unloaded this morning. While we are fully operational today, please note that some freight from Friday’s service, delayed due to the cyclone threat, is still pending delivery. We anticipate a day or two to clear this backlog.
Port Hedland
The service originally due Friday arrived over the weekend and is being processed for delivery. The service scheduled for this morning is en route, delayed due to road closures, and now expected tomorrow. We are working to return to schedule and anticipate full recovery by Thursday.
Broome
Severe flooding in the DeGrey region has closed the highway north of Hedland. As a result, there were no services into Broome today. We are monitoring the situation closely. Based on historical data, we expect the road to remain closed for another 2-3 days. We are targeting Thursday/Friday for resumption of Broome services.
14 February 2025
We are currently experiencing service delays in North West WA, including Port Hedland, Karratha, and Tom Price, due to Tropical Cyclone Zelia. Our Port Hedland and Karratha depots are currently closed and a ‘watch and act’ alert is in place.
The Category 5 cyclone is expected to make landfall between 11:00 AM and 5:00 PM AWST, and severe rainfall is expected over the next few days.
AirRoad anticipates delays in these regions and is monitoring the situation to assess the impact on roads and communities. Services from WA to NT will also be affected by these weather conditions.
